Apiiro Highlights Awards and AI Threat Modeling Launch Around RSAC 2026

According to a recent LinkedIn post from Apiiro, the company used the RSAC 2026 conference to emphasize the immediate impact of AI-generated code and agentic development on application security. The post suggests that Apiiro sees long-term security programs needing to adapt to these trends, positioning its platform around agentic, contextual, and continuous AppSec.

The company’s LinkedIn post highlights RSAC 2026 as a milestone week, citing four Global InfoSec Awards from Cyber Defense Magazine as external validation of its approach. For investors, such recognition may strengthen Apiiro’s brand and help differentiate it in a crowded application security market.

As shared in the post, Apiiro introduced an AI Threat Modeling capability designed to provide continuous, architecture-aware threat modeling aligned with modern software development speeds. If adopted at scale, this type of product evolution could support higher deal sizes, more strategic deployments with enterprises, and improved customer retention.

The post also notes that CEO Idan Plotnik participated in a CyberRisk TV discussion on perceived shortcomings of traditional threat modeling and how to address them. This kind of thought-leadership exposure may enhance Apiiro’s visibility with security decision-makers, potentially contributing to pipeline growth and partnership opportunities.

Finally, the LinkedIn content references customer and partner engagement around RSAC, including a closing event at a ballpark, underscoring ongoing relationship-building efforts. Stronger ecosystem ties could support channel-driven sales and integrations, which may be important for scaling revenue in the competitive AppSec and DevSecOps landscape.
